Items Typically Excluded

For safety and fabric protection, some items are normally excluded or subject to assessment:

  • Unidentified or unstable dyes and fabrics with no care label
  • Delicate dry-clean only fabrics such as some silks and viscose blends
  • Real and faux leather suites (these require a different specialist leather cleaning service)
  • Heavily damaged, torn or severely worn upholstery where cleaning may cause further deterioration
  • Mattresses and curtains (we can advise on suitable services if needed)

We will always advise you honestly on what is and is not suitable for cleaning, and we never proceed with any process that risks avoidable damage.

2. Survey – Virtual or Onsite

For simple jobs, photographs sent by email or message are often enough for a virtual survey. For larger or more valuable suites, or where fabrics are unusual, we may recommend a short onsite visit. During the survey we:

  • Identify fabric type and construction
  • Test for colour-fastness in an inconspicuous area
  • Assess stains and heavy wear
  • Confirm access, parking and timings

We then confirm an accurate price and explain what level of result you can realistically expect.

3. Preparation on the Day

When we arrive, we protect your home or workplace before any machine comes through the door. The steps normally include:

  • Protective covers for corners and floor where required
  • Moving light items around the furniture where possible
  • Thorough dry vacuuming to remove loose dust and debris
  • Application of a suitable pre-spray to break down oils and soiling
  • Working the pre-spray into the fabric where appropriate

We then either use hot water extraction (sometimes called steam cleaning) or a low-moisture system, depending on the fabric type. Excess moisture is extracted to keep drying times as short as possible.

Why Choose Professional Upholstery Cleaning Over DIY

Shop machines and home remedies can cause issues such as overwetting, shrinkage, browning and dye bleed. Professional cleaning offers:

  • Fabric testing and correct chemical selection
  • Far more efficient extraction, reducing drying times
  • Targeted stain treatments that are safe for your specific material
  • Even application to avoid water marks and patchiness
  • Lower risk of accidental damage

You also avoid the hassle of collecting, using and returning hired equipment, and you benefit from the experience of a trained, professional technician who has cleaned hundreds of similar items.

How long will my upholstery take to dry?

Drying times vary depending on fabric, construction, room temperature and ventilation. Most standard fabric suites are touch-dry within a few hours and fully dry within the same day. We use powerful extraction to remove as much moisture as possible during cleaning, and we will advise you on how to speed up drying, such as opening windows or using gentle air movement. We recommend keeping use to a minimum until items are fully dry to avoid flattening the pile or attracting new soil while the fabric is still damp.
